Food Waste 3D Printing for FOODres.AI

The Foodres AI Printer is a desktop pallet 3D printer that transforms food scraps and organic waste into creative crafts. The machine and app use AI to sort materials through the phone camera based on printable recipes. Users can simply drop in food waste and select forms and sizes to print objects such as cup holders, coasters, decor, and custom designs. The Foodres AI Printer embodies Foodres AI’s vision of promoting real time food saving. This product goes beyond recycling food waste and actively engaging communities in eco-friendly practices on a daily basis.

Production Technology

Unlike typical 3D printers, the FoodRes AI Printer is designed to transform organic waste into functional products, addressing food waste with an engaging, consumer-friendly solution. It stands apart in the market as the only AI-assisted desktop printer focusing on unprocessed organic waste conversion at home. It sits at the intersection of sustainable technology, DIY crafting, and eco-conscious home products, appealing to consumers who value creativity and environmental responsibility. The product reflects FoodRes AI’s vision of boosting the food-saving process in real-time and making recycling creative and fun.

Design Challenge

In the US, every year, 170 million metric tons of carbon dioxide is caused by food loss and waste. The FOODres AI Printer transforms organic scraps into creative and functional items. It provides an innovative way to address the environmental impact of upcycling. The AI-powered app provides an accessible way for users to engage in sustainable practices. Beyond recycling, this product fosters a sustainability mindset, giving users a creative and interactive way to contribute to waste reduction. It builds a community-focused culture of sustainability, allowing users to participate in eco-friendly practices actively.

Project Duration

The printable food waste technology was developed in 2024 in Cambridge, MA, US. The prototype was designed and fabricated in December 2024.

Operation Flow

The system integrates computer vision and a self-trained object detection model to identify food types and assess material printability. To reach a wider audience, the machine is equipped with a material processing system that assists users in creating a printable mixture. With its translucent shell and visible internal structure, users can observe the entire printing process. The design features only two openings: one for waste drop-off and another for retrieving finished 3D-printed objects. Its straightforward design and minimal control panel make it accessible to everyone.

Research

This research explores AI-assisted 3D printing for upcycling food scraps into functional objects, promoting sustainability and creative reuse. It aims to develop an accessible system enabling non-experts to transform organic waste into everyday items. Key methods include material analysis, AI-based object detection, and user experience evaluations. Tools used include computer vision sorting, self-trained detection models, and digital fabrication, supported by a mobile app for real-time material assessment. Findings show that AI-driven sorting enhances food waste printing success, and intuitive systems increase user engagement in sustainable practices. User feedback shaped a transparent interface and simplified material processing. The FoodRes AI Printer presents a business opportunity in sustainability, home innovation, and DIY crafting. Socially, it fosters a waste-conscious community, while in design, it advances bio-based material innovation. This research bridges AI and eco-conscious fabrication, positioning FoodRes AI as a practical household solution for food waste reduction.

Inspiration

The project originated from the team’s research supported by the MIT IDEAS program. In the United States, 40-50% of household food is wasted. Before being discarded into landfills or composted, non-edible leftovers and organic waste can still be turned into useful, creative, and fun items. The FoodRes AI Printer, powered by AI, enables home users to access bio-based material printing without professional expertise. It transforms the challenge of upcycling food into an engaging, hands-on activity. Creativity and sustainability come together in the product, resulting in unique, shareable crafts.
